Level 1 Samoan - Gagana Samoa in Social Settings

Course Description

Teacher in Charge: Ms J. Lauaki.

Talofa lava and Welcome to the Paradise of the Pacific. This Semester we will not only learn about important aspects of the Samoan culture, we will also look at how we use Gagana Samoa in certain social settings such as Polyfest.  Students will not only receive credits for participation in Polyfest, but also having a part in planning and taking part in the Samoan Language Week performances.

Recommended Prior Learning

Students must also be willing to give speeches, participate in performance and contribute to class discussions.
